ABSTRACT
Objective To explore the relationship between blood pressure changes and prognosis in patients with acute stroke by ambulatory blood pressure monitoring. Methods 79 patients with acute stroke were divided into two groups cerebral infarction group (n=42) and cerebral hemorrhage group (n=37). Blood pressure of patients in both groups was monitored, and the score of handicap was evaluated respectively on 30d after onset. Results (1)Blood pressure was elevated in 87.3% of the patients with stroke at acute stage and then lowered spontaneously.
